You need someone to junk it properly.Because old microwave disposal can be hazardous if not handled properly. According to the EPA, old microwaves can contain valuable functional components, scrap material, or elements that pose some kind of hazard. For instance, the EPA says to be particularly careful with the electrical charge that may still be in a microwave’s capacitor. ...Recycle. Recycling & Waste. Microwave Legal Considerations. It is illegal to place microwaves in the trash. State law requires appliances to be processed to remove hazardous components prior to recycling the scrap metal. Recycle. Bring microwaves to one of the recycling companies listed below. Use our guide to find out how you can dispose of your old electrical items.Covered electronic equipment is accepted for recycling through: eCYCLE collection events listed below - These events are approved by DOEE as part of the eCYCLE program and run by electronics manufacturers to collect used electronic equipment at locations across the city. - These events only accept covered electronic equipment.Jan 1, 2021 · Step 3 – Cut the Power Cord. Before you proceed, use your wire cutters and cut the power cord as close to the microwave’s back as possible. Cutting the power cord prevents any possibility that the microwave gets plugged in during your project. Put the power cord in your copper recycling bin. Exclusions, terms and conditions apply. …Many microwave manufacturers have a recycling program. You can check the owner’s manual or contact your microwave’s brand to learn about their take-back policy. You can dispose of branded microwaves to the manufacturer for no cost with a pick-up or drop-off facility. For instance, LG has a take-back recycling program.
